The Italian specialist became Madrid’s winningest coach in Champions League history.

Carlo Ancelotti once again made his name in football history. This time the Italian specialist set a new achievement in Real Madrid. He leads the number of victories at the head of the “royal club” in the Champions League.

This happened after the victory of Real Madrid against Chelsea (2:0) in the first match of the 1/4 finals. So, in total, under the leadership of the 63-year-old Italian, the club played 47 matches in the most prestigious club football tournament in Europe, and in 35 matches left the field as a winner .

No one in the history of the Madrid club has brought the “Blancos” more victories in the Champions League. Before this, Ancelotti shared the first place in the number of victories with another legendary coach of Real Madrid, Vicente Del Bosque. The Spaniard has won 34 of his 60 matches in the Champions League.

Note that the same coach won 2 titles with the Madrid team: Del Bosque in 2000 and 2002, and Ancelotti in 2014 and 2022.
